什么是编程类五行
-
编程类五行是指在编程领域中,常用的五种主要编程语言。这五种编程语言分别是C语言、C++、Java、Python和JavaScript。下面将分别介绍这五种编程语言的特点和用途。
-
C语言
C语言是一种通用的高级编程语言,它有较强的表达能力,并且拥有广泛的应用领域。C语言被广泛用于开发操作系统、嵌入式系统、系统软件等。C语言的特点是语法简洁、效率高、可移植性好,虽然相对较底层,但是对于理解计算机内部工作原理有很大帮助。 -
C++
C++是在C语言的基础上发展起来的一种编程语言,它是面向对象编程的代表语言。C++继承了C语言的特点,同时增加了面向对象的支持,可以更方便地编写复杂的程序。C++被广泛应用于游戏开发、图形界面设计、系统软件等领域。 -
Java
Java是一种跨平台的编程语言,它具有高度的可移植性和安全性。Java语言被广泛应用于构建企业级应用、Android应用开发、大数据处理等。Java的特点是简单易学、面向对象、强大的库支持,它采用垃圾回收机制,减少了内存管理的负担。 -
Python
Python是一种简洁而强大的编程语言,它以简单的语法和丰富的库支持而受到广泛欢迎。Python语言适用于各种领域,包括Web开发、科学计算、人工智能等。Python的特点是语法简洁、易读易写、拥有庞大的第三方库,使得开发效率极高。 -
JavaScript
JavaScript是一种用于网页开发的脚本语言,它主要用于为网站添加交互功能。JavaScript可以在浏览器上直接运行,实现动态效果和用户交互。近年来,随着Node.js的发展,JavaScript也被用于服务器端开发。JavaScript的特点是灵活易用、兼容性好、具有强大的前端开发能力。
以上就是编程类五行的简要介绍。每种编程语言都有其独特的特点和适用场景,选择合适的编程语言取决于项目需求、个人技能等因素。
1年前 -
-
编程类五行是以中国传统五行理论为基础,将编程语言与五行属性相对应的一种分类方式。五行理论是中国古代哲学中的一个重要概念,它将自然界的事物分为五种属性,分别为金、木、水、火和土。在编程中,我们也可以将不同的编程语言归类为五行属性之一,以帮助理解和选择合适的编程语言。
-
金属性编程语言:金属性代表了硬件和系统层面的编程语言。这些编程语言通常用于开发底层的软件和硬件驱动程序。例如,C语言是一种金属性的编程语言,它被广泛用于系统编程和嵌入式系统开发。
-
木属性编程语言:木属性代表了具有逻辑和结构特点的编程语言。这些编程语言通常用于开发应用程序和软件系统。例如,Java是一种木属性的编程语言,它具有丰富的类库和强大的面向对象编程能力。
-
水属性编程语言:水属性代表了灵活和动态特点的编程语言。这些编程语言通常用于开发网络和互联网应用程序。例如,Python是一种水属性的编程语言,它有简洁的语法和强大的库支持,适用于快速开发和原型制作。
-
火属性编程语言:火属性代表了高效和强大特点的编程语言。这些编程语言通常用于开发高性能的计算和并行处理。例如,C++是一种火属性的编程语言,它继承了C语言的特性并加入了更多的高级功能,适用于开发复杂的系统和算法。
-
土属性编程语言:土属性代表了稳定和安全特点的编程语言。这些编程语言通常用于开发可靠和安全的软件系统。例如,Rust是一种土属性的编程语言,它强调内存安全和并发性,适用于开发高可靠性的软件。
编程类五行的分类方式可以帮助开发者根据项目的需求和特点选择合适的编程语言,以实现最佳的开发效果和性能。同时,理解编程类五行也有助于深入理解不同编程语言的特点和优势。
1年前 -
-
编程类五行是指在编程领域中常用的五种编程语言。这些编程语言具有不同的特点和用途,能够满足不同开发需求。下面将介绍五种常见的编程类五行,包括Python、Java、C++、JavaScript和HTML/CSS。
一、Python
Python是一种高级、通用的编程语言,以简洁、易读的代码而闻名。它提供了丰富的标准库和第三方模块,可用于开发各种应用程序,包括Web应用、科学计算、数据分析等。它的语法简单,易于入门,也是教学和学术界常用的语言之一。-
Python的安装:从Python官网下载适合自己操作系统的安装包,运行安装程序即可。
-
Python的开发环境:推荐使用集成开发环境(IDE)如PyCharm、Jupyter Notebook等来编写和运行Python代码。
-
Python的基本语法:学习Python的基本语法包括:变量、数据类型、条件语句、循环语句、函数、模块等。可以通过查阅Python官方文档和参考书籍进行学习。
二、Java
Java是一种面向对象的编程语言,被广泛应用于企业级应用开发、移动应用开发、嵌入式系统等领域。它具有跨平台性和强大的生态系统,凭借其可靠性和性能而广受开发者喜爱。-
Java的安装:从Java官网下载适合自己操作系统的JDK安装包,运行安装程序,并配置环境变量。
-
Java的开发环境:推荐使用Eclipse、IntelliJ IDEA等IDE来编写和运行Java代码。
-
Java的基本语法:学习Java的基本语法包括:类、对象、继承、多态、异常处理、输入输出流、集合等。可以通过查阅Java官方文档和参考书籍进行学习。
三、C++
C++是一种通用的编程语言,是C语言的扩展,支持面向对象编程和底层系统编程。它广泛应用于游戏开发、嵌入式系统、操作系统等领域。-
C++的安装:从C++官网下载适合自己操作系统的编译器,运行安装程序,并配置环境变量。
-
C++的开发环境:推荐使用Visual Studio、Code::Blocks等IDE来编写和运行C++代码。
-
C++的基本语法:学习C++的基本语法包括:变量、数据类型、条件语句、循环语句、函数、指针、类、继承等。可以通过查阅C++官方文档和参考书籍进行学习。
四、JavaScript
JavaScript是一种脚本语言,主要用于前端开发,实现网页的动态效果和交互功能。它具有与HTML和CSS无缝集成的特点,是实现Web应用前端逻辑的重要工具。-
JavaScript的学习:可以通过在线教程、书籍、视频教程等多种途径学习JavaScript的基本语法和前端开发技术。
-
JavaScript的运行环境:浏览器是运行JavaScript的主要环境,同时也可以使用Node.js等工具来执行JavaScript代码。
-
JavaScript的应用:JavaScript可以用于开发Web应用、移动应用、游戏等。学习JavaScript的同时,可以学习相关的前端技术,如HTML、CSS、DOM、AJAX等。
五、HTML/CSS
HTML和CSS并不是传统意义上的编程语言,它们是用于构建网页和设置样式的标记语言。但由于在Web开发中使用广泛,因此也被包含在编程类五行中。-
HTML的学习:学习HTML的语法和标签,了解如何编写网页的结构和内容。
-
CSS的学习:学习CSS的语法和选择器,了解如何设置网页的样式和布局。
-
HTML和CSS的应用:使用HTML和CSS结合JavaScript等技术,可以开发出更丰富的Web应用和用户界面。
总结:
编程类五行中的Python、Java、C++、JavaScript和HTML/CSS是常用的编程语言,每个语言都有自己的特点和用途。学习这五种语言可以满足不同的开发需求,并提升自己在编程领域的技能和能力。1年前 -